Range and Efficiency

The Renault Zoe Z.E. 50 R135 (2019-2024) boasts a greater real-world range, a larger battery, and superior energy efficiency compared to the Kia Niro EV Standard Range (2019-2022).

Property Renault Zoe Z.E. 50 R135 Kia Niro EV Standard Range
Range (WLTP) 385 km 289 km
Range (GCC) 327 km 246 km
Battery Capacity (Nominal) 54.7 kWh 42 kWh
Battery Capacity (Usable) 52 kWh 39.2 kWh
Efficiency per 100 km 15.9 kWh/100 km 15.9 kWh/100 km
Efficiency per kWh 6.29 km/kWh 6.28 km/kWh

Charging

Both vehicles utilize a standard 400-volt architecture.

The Renault Zoe Z.E. 50 R135 (2019-2024) offers faster charging speeds at DC stations, reaching up to 50 kW, while the Kia Niro EV Standard Range (2019-2022) maxes out at 44 kW.

The Renault Zoe Z.E. 50 R135 (2019-2024) features a more powerful on-board charger, supporting a maximum AC charging power of 22 kW, whereas the Kia Niro EV Standard Range (2019-2022) is limited to 7.2 kW.

Property Renault Zoe Z.E. 50 R135 Kia Niro EV Standard Range
Max Charging Power (AC) 22 kW 7.2 kW
Max Charging Power (DC) 50 kW 44 kW
Architecture 400 V 400 V
Charge Port CCS Type 2 CCS Type 2

Performance

Both vehicles are front-wheel drive.

Both cars offer the same motor power, but the Renault Zoe Z.E. 50 R135 (2019-2024) achieves a faster 0-100 km/h time.

Property Renault Zoe Z.E. 50 R135 Kia Niro EV Standard Range
Drive Type FWD FWD
Motor Type EESM PMSM
Motor Power (kW) 100 kW 100 kW
Motor Power (hp) 134 hp 134 hp
Motor Torque 245 Nm 395 Nm
0-100 km/h 9.5 s 9.8 s
Top Speed 140 km/h 155 km/h

Dimensions

The Kia Niro EV Standard Range (2019-2022) is longer, but has a similar width and height to the Renault Zoe Z.E. 50 R135 (2019-2024).

The Kia Niro EV Standard Range (2019-2022) boasts a more extended wheelbase.

Property Renault Zoe Z.E. 50 R135 Kia Niro EV Standard Range
Length 4087 mm 4375 mm
Width (with Mirrors) 1945 mm - Width (with Mirrors)
Width (w/o Mirrors) 1787 mm 1805 mm
Height 1562 mm 1560 mm
Wheelbase 2588 mm 2700 mm

Cargo and Towing

The Kia Niro EV Standard Range (2019-2022) provides more cargo capacity, featuring both a larger trunk and more space with the rear seats folded.

Neither car is equipped with a frunk (front trunk).

Neither vehicle is officially rated for towing in in the EU.

Property Renault Zoe Z.E. 50 R135 Kia Niro EV Standard Range
Number of Seats 5 5
Curb Weight 1577 kg 1646 kg
Cargo Volume (Trunk) 338 l 451 l
Cargo Volume (Max) 1225 l 1405 l
